Following the recent ‘Ibadan Explosion’, Hon. Akinjide Kazeem Akinola has expressed his sadness over the unfortunate incident that shook the entire Ibadan, Oyo State yesterday, Tuesday 16th of January, 2024.

In his message, he described the incident, Ibadan explosion, as a sad and an unfortunate one that must not repeat itself again in Ibadan, Oyo State and Nigeria.

According to him in a press statement made available to newsmen, “I am deeply saddened by the incident that have cost many people their lives and left many seriously injured with properties destroyed and brought to the ground level. Seeing those pictures flying around on media spaces, it is very disturbing and worrisome.”

 

“I don’t know how those allegedly said to have involved in this unfortunate incident decided to store such an explosive device or whatsoever in such a residential area and to have put peoples’ lives in serious danger with properties.”

The retired Army captain further added that, “I commiserate with Governor Seyi Makinde, the Executive Governor of Oyo State on this incident. I commend his prompt and timely response to arrest the situation from causing further havoc.” He added.

“To those who have lost their loved ones, I sympathize with them as well. May Allah give them the fortitude to bear the irreparable loss. And those recuperating from one injury or the other, I pray for quick recovery for them as well.”

 

“It is important for the constituted authorities concerned to fish out those allegedly fingered to have put the whole state in a state of sorry.” He concluded.
